Output 647793e07b4d587f7dea6f31ceb4f3d4843ffac8ed28abd29eb77ff8060eb258:168

value
175519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02abbefa8e2a80a0e39b2ebca7b1979915a8973b OP_EQUAL
address
31w923pZZEGrcSTsB8byAk3eLU4Yzpj8pZ
transaction
647793e07b4d587f7dea6f31ceb4f3d4843ffac8ed28abd29eb77ff8060eb258
confirmations
185047
spent
true